He's the elusive street artist whose popular stencils appear suddenly across the world overnight.
But Banksy, the 'graffiti guerilla' who began his iconic street art more than 25 years ago, has added another layer of mystery to his latest piece.
As he often does, Banksy posted his latest work - a lighthouse stencilled on a beige wall with the words 'I want you to be what you saw in me' - to his 13.2million followers on Instagram.
But the street artist has given little away in regard to the location this time, prompting speculation over where it actually is in the world.
In a second image he posted, a wider camera shot, two people can be seen walking their dogs in front of the lighthouse which offers a little more for geoguessers to work with.
